St Jerome’s Laneway Festival 2010 line up announcement
Laneway Festival has announced the first round of bands that will be gracing the stages next year. The current hype surrounding bands like The xx will sell a lot of tickets I am sure, but there is also huge interest in Wild Beasts, Black Lips, as well as Mecury-nominated Florence and the Machine.

Cog, Canberra 27 May
The Hellenic Club in Canberra is a bit of an odd venue for a rock gig, but as Flynn explained the band just wanted to try something different from performing at the local universities. Fair enough. I didn’t particular like the venue choice but the performance itself was of course awesome.

Karnivool: 2009 Australian Tour – Sound Awake

Karnivool are set to appease their eager fan base with the announcement of a national capital city tour in June combined with the unleashing of their highly anticipated new album ‘SOUND AWAKE’due for release late in May this year. This is the band’s first headlining tour in over a year, their past three tours have sold out so fans are urged to ensure they get in early to avoid disappointment when tickets go on sale on Thursday April 23.

The Prodigy coming to Australia in 2009
There have been countless rumours exceeded only by countless hopes. But it seems it has all come true — The Prodigy are coming to Australia in 2009.
I was lucky enough to catch them in 2005 at their Hordern Pavilion show, and I was blown away. The ferocity, presence and power of the live group was surreal. I’ve been a fan since I was about 13 and believe they have always been a very innovative group well ahead of their time.
